Popularidade de linguagens e frameworks de programação

Com base no número de instalações de extensões do VS Code

Conteúdo da página

Agreguei algumas estatísticas de instalação de extensões do VS Code por diferentes linguagens de programação. E a mais popular é Python. Depois C++.

Veja todas as extensões no site do marketplace do VS.

algum logotipo do vs code e alguns uns e zeros

Estatísticas de popularidade

Aqui não há muitos dados, mas dá uma ideia sobre popularidade relativa de linguagens e frameworks.

Tabela resumo

Linguagem Nome da Extensão Mantenedor Downloads Estrelas Comando
Dart Dart dartcode.org 11.929.795 5 ext install Dart-Code.dart-code
Flutter ? Flutter dartcode.org 10.817.717 5 ext install Dart-Code.flutter
Go Go go.dev 15.709.940 4,5 ext install golang.Go
Python Python microsoft.com 167.006.727 4 ext install ms-python.python
React ES7+ React/Redux/React-Native snippets dsznajder 14.724.478 4,5 ext install dsznajder.es7-react-js-snippets
Vue Vue - Oficial vuejs.org 5.265.928 3 ext install Vue.volar
TS TSLint microsoft.com 4.370.258 3 ext install ms-vscode.vscode-typescript-tslint-plugin
npm npm Intellisense Christian Kohler 9.859.024 4,5 ext install christian-kohler.npm-intellisense
C# C# microsoft.com 34.115.695 2,5 ext install ms-dotnettools.csharp
C++ C++ microsoft.com 82.383.828 3,5 ext install s-vscode.cpptools
Java Debugger for Java microsoft.com 40.902.683 4 ext install vscjava.vscode-java-debug

Não esperava tanta popularidade do Python. Mas isso pode ser apenas estudantes estudando aprendizado de máquina ao redor do mundo. Ou talvez ciência de dados?

Outra surpresa - C++.

Outras boas extensões de React:

Há como muitas outras extensões muito populares de C++. Não listando aqui.

Outra conclusão que podemos tirar dessas estatísticas - os desenvolvedores de C# são os menos felizes :).

Estatísticas dos Provedores de Nuvem

Identificador Nome da Extensão Mantenedor Downloads Estrelas
amazonwebservices.aws-toolkit-vscode AWS Toolkit amazon.com 3.019.891 2,5
ms-vscode.vscode-node-azure-pack Azure Tools microsoft.com 1.696.424 3
googlecloudtools.cloudcode Google Cloud Code google.com 1.643.720 2,5

Downloads e Estrelas são de 30/04/2025. Você pode adivinhar qual formato de data é esse.

Copilots

Faça suas próprias estatísticas

Outras Extensões Essenciais do VS Code para Melhorar a Produtividade

Várias extensões do VS Code são amplamente reconhecidas por aumentar significativamente a produtividade ao simplificar fluxos de trabalho, melhorar a qualidade do código e melhorar a organização do projeto. Aqui estão as mais essenciais:

1. Prettier – Formador de Código
Formata automaticamente o código para consistência em múltiplas linguagens, economizando tempo e eliminando debates sobre estilo dentro das equipes.

2. ESLint
Realiza análise estática de código para detectar erros cedo, impor padrões de codificação e manter a qualidade do código, especialmente para projetos JavaScript e TypeScript.

3. GitLens
Melhora a integração com Git fornecendo históricos detalhados de commits, anotações de código e fluxo de controle de versão aprimorado, tornando a colaboração e revisão de código mais eficientes.

4. Live Server
Inicia um servidor de desenvolvimento local com recarregamento automático para páginas estáticas e dinâmicas, permitindo pré-visualizações instantâneas no navegador e feedback mais rápido durante o desenvolvimento.

5. Project Manager
Permite alternar rapidamente entre projetos, mantém configurações separadas e detecta automaticamente repositórios, reduzindo o tempo gasto com alternância de contexto e configuração de projetos.

6. Todo Tree
Escaneia bases de código para TODO, FIXME e tags personalizadas, organizando-as em uma visualização de árvore para fácil acesso e navegação, ajudando a gerenciar tarefas diretamente no código.

7. Code Spell Checker
Detecta erros de ortografia no código e nos comentários, melhorando a legibilidade e reduzindo bugs causados por erros de digitação em nomes de variáveis e funções.

8. Auto Rename Tag
Renomeia automaticamente tags emparelhadas de HTML, JSX ou XML, reduzindo erros de sintaxe e economizando tempo durante a edição de marcação.

9. REST Client
Permite enviar solicitações HTTP e visualizar respostas diretamente no VS Code, simplificando o teste de APIs e reduzindo a alternância de contexto.

10. Bracket Pair Colorization (Interno)
Distingue visualmente pares de colchetes, facilitando a navegação e edição de código, especialmente em arquivos complexos.

Essas extensões, quando combinadas, podem transformar o VS Code em um ambiente de desenvolvimento altamente eficiente, melhorando a qualidade do código, o gerenciamento de projetos e a produtividade geral do fluxo de trabalho.